£2,200 a fortnight — what does that mean annually?

£2,200 per fortnight × 26 fortnights = £57,200 annual gross salary. After Income Tax and National Insurance in 2025-26, your take-home pay is £43,733 per year.

That works out as £3,644 per month, £1,682 per fortnight, and £841 per week take-home. Your effective tax rate (Income Tax + NI as a percentage of gross) is 23.54%.

Out of £57,200, you pay £10,312 in Income Tax and £3,155 in National Insurance, leaving £43,733 take-home pay.
